Hi:
I'm running AVG and here is the message that I get occasionally from the AVG protection software:

"AVG Resident Shield

Virus
Trojan horse Dropper.Swicer.A

is found in file
C:\ System Volume
Information\_restore{3A34AE7F-8940-4C03-8D37-CD28C596DC64}-\RP244\A0053425exe

To remove this virus, please run AVG for Windows"

I have run AVG several times after getting this message, as well a couple of online scanners, and no viruses were found. When I leave the computer on for several hours, I will get several of these error messages. Any suggestions re: what is causing the message, and how I can get rid of it?

Thanks

This is telling you the virus is in the restore files. You need to disable the restore function and reboot your computer , then scan your drive and this will get rid of it . You then can go back and reenable the restore function .
